  • Project Overview

    Project Components

    Our engagement with Global Cables involved training managers, engineers and workers on Kaizen, Lean and problem-solving. We analysed the current state of operations, introduced 5S and visual management, studied workplace layout and material flows, assessed production processes and line balancing, and conducted periodic evaluations to identify further improvements.

    A. The Challenge

    The company needed to optimise production flows, balance lines and reduce waste, yet had limited experience in continuous improvement techniques.

    B. Our Solution

    We delivered comprehensive training on Kaizen, Lean, 5S and problem-solving, performed a current-state analysis, redesigned layouts for optimal flow, assessed and balanced production lines, and established periodic evaluations to sustain improvements.

    C. Key Achievements

    The project improved production efficiency and workplace organisation, balanced lines and flows, and empowered employees with Lean skills to sustain productivity gains.
